Noun

mūsimō m (genitive mūsimōnis); third declension

  1. mouflon (wild sheep of Sardinia)

Declension

Third-declension noun.

Case Singular Plural
Nominative mūsimō mūsimōnēs
Genitive mūsimōnis mūsimōnum
Dative mūsimōnī mūsimōnibus
Accusative mūsimōnem mūsimōnēs
Ablative mūsimōne mūsimōnibus
Vocative mūsimō mūsimōnēs
